The LEGO Group has appointed André Doxey as SVP & Head of Design.
Andre’ boasts experience across companies including Adidas, Nike and Newell Rubbermaid, and will be based at the LEGO Group’s headquarters in Billund, Denmark.
“I am excited to join such an iconic brand with a rich legacy of purpose-led design to enable play for builders of all ages today and tomorrow,” said Doxey.
Julia Goldin, LEGO’s Chief Product and Marketing Officer, added: “We are pleased to appoint André to this critical role – a role that is instrumental in helping us to deliver on our mission of inspiring and developing the builders of tomorrow, as well as championing the brand’s ongoing creative development and expression.
“With an impressive track record for breaking boundaries and reimagining the ordinary, André is uniquely positioned to lead our design initiatives into a new era of creativity and impact.”
